Although Cheddington Station does not feature a ticket office, passengers can easily purchase and collect tickets via the accessible ticket machines located in the Booking Hall entrance. For those with hearing impairments, induction loops facilitate communication. The station has been acc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ring a safe environment for all its commuters.
However, it is notable that Cheddington lacks some amenities that larger stations might offer. There are no public restrooms or baby changing facilities, and though there's no waiting room, seating is available on platforms for anyone needing to take a break before their train. Parking your bicycle is no issue here, with 42 spaces for cycle storage that are well-sheltered.
For travelers with mobility needs, Cheddington Station presents a mixed bag. While there is no step-free access to the platforms, there are accessible ticket machines, and ramps are available for train access. There are also 2 dedicated parking spaces for those with disabilities, making it somewhat easier for those arriving by car. For assistance boarding a train, wait at the platform and a conductor will be on hand to help. Do note, the station does not have staff help available.
Getting to and from Cheddington Station is made relatively simple with available transport links. When rail services require a replacement service, buses operate from the station's front. Those seeking further information or directions to bus stops can plan their journey with the help of available leaflets.

Yeoford's facilities are simple, reflecting the quaint nature of its surroundings. There isn't a ticket office or ticket machines available, so it’s best to purchase your tickets online beforehand. Accessibility-wise, Yeoford offers partial step-free access with a steep ramp leading to the platform. Although it lacks amenities such as waiting rooms, restrooms, and even refreshments, the quiet station provides seating for those waiting on their journey. There are customer help points available if you need any assistance or information.
Getting to and from Yeoford is straightforward if you plan ahead. The bus service replacement is conveniently located outside The Duck public house. However, taxi services are not readily available at the station, nor is there nearby bicycle storage or hire, making planning an alternative mode of transportation essential if you are continuing your journey beyond the station.
